Highlights
- Household income in Boise City, is 60% less than it is in Ladera Ranch and is 1% below the National Average.
- Ladera Ranch unemployment rate is 6.4%.
- Boise City unemployment rate is 3.6%.

Economy
 Ladera Ranch, CABoise City, IDUnited States
 Unemployment Rate6.4%3.6%6.0%
 Recent Job Growth0.6%3.6%1.6%
 Future Job Growth32.8%50.9%33.5%
 Sales Taxes7.8%6.0%6.2%
 Income Taxes8.0%6.9%4.6%
 Income per Cap.$65,164$40,056$37,638
 Household Income$169,706$68,373$69,021
 Family Median Income$182,764$86,993$85,028
